5 Simple Steps To Crafting Perfect Methods In Java

Web Cron
How To
5 Simple Steps To Crafting Perfect Methods In Java

The Resurgence of Java Programming: 5 Simple Steps To Crafting Perfect Methods

The world of programming has witnessed a significant shift in recent years, with Java emerging as a leading language in software development. The increasing demand for mobile and web applications has led to a surge in Java programming, making '5 Simple Steps To Crafting Perfect Methods In Java' a highly sought-after skill.

A Cultural and Economic Impact Story

The trend of Java programming is not just confined to the tech industry; it has a broader cultural and economic impact. As companies worldwide adopt Java for their applications, the demand for skilled Java developers has skyrocketed, creating new job opportunities and career paths.

According to a report by the Bureau of Labor Statistics, the demand for software developers, including those proficient in Java, is projected to grow by 21% from 2020 to 2030, much faster than the average for all occupations.

Getting Started with Java Methods: A Beginner's Guide

Crafting perfect methods in Java requires a solid understanding of the language's syntax, semantics, and best practices. Here's a step-by-step guide to help you get started:

  • Step 1: Understand the Basics of Java Methods
  • Step 2: Learn to Write Clean and Modular Code
  • Step 3: Master Advanced Java Features and Best Practices
  • Step 4: Practice with Real-World Examples and Tutorials
  • Step 5: Join Online Communities and Collaborate with Fellow Developers

Demystifying Java Method Design: Addressing Common Curiosities

Many developers struggle with method design, often unsure about the optimal approach. Let's address some common curiosities:

The Single Responsibility Principle (SRP)

The SRP states that a method should have only one reason to change, making it easier to modify and test. This principle is crucial for writing clean and modular code, reducing the risk of bugs and improving maintainability.

how to create method in java

Method Overloading vs. Method Overriding

Method overloading allows you to define multiple methods with the same name but different parameters, while method overriding enables you to provide a specific implementation of a method in a subclass. Understanding the difference between these two concepts is essential for effective Java programming.

Error Handling and Logging in Java Methods

Error handling and logging are critical aspects of Java programming, ensuring that your methods can recover from unexpected situations and provide valuable insights into their execution. Learn how to implement try-catch blocks, logger statements, and other error handling mechanisms to write robust Java methods.

Relevance for Different Users: Opportunities and Myths

The trend of Java programming has far-reaching implications for various stakeholders:

New Developers

Java is an ideal language for beginners, offering a gentle learning curve and a vast array of resources. Mastering Java methods sets you up for success in the world of software development.

Enterprise Developers

Java is a staple in the enterprise world, used in high-performance applications, web services, and more. With Java method expertise, you can tackle complex projects and contribute to large-scale systems.

how to create method in java

Freelancers and Independent Contractors

Java method proficiency is highly valued in the freelance market, allowing you to take on lucrative projects and work with top clients. Develop a reputation as a skilled Java developer, and your opportunities will multiply.

Looking Ahead at the Future of 5 Simple Steps To Crafting Perfect Methods In Java

As the demand for Java programming continues to rise, it's clear that mastering '5 Simple Steps To Crafting Perfect Methods In Java' is a strategic move for both developers and organizations. With the right skills, you can tap into the vast opportunities presented by this trend.

Stay up-to-date with the latest Java developments, best practices, and industry trends to maintain your competitive edge. Join online communities, attend conferences, and participate in coding challenges to refine your skills and network with fellow Java enthusiasts.

close